For more than 35 years, Edelman Financial Engines has been helping people move their financial lives forward. Our founders set the tone for our mission – giving individual investors access to sophisticated investment modeling tools that were previously available only to institutional investors, and providing financial planning and wealth management advice with the belief that everyone should have a trusted financial advocate who is always acting in their best interests. Today, we’re one of America’s top independent wealth planning and workplace investment advisory firms, serving more than 1.3 million clients (as of Dec. 31, 2023). Our unique combination of high-tech and high-touch services helps people wherever they are on their personal financial journey. Through our Wealth Management services, we deliver straightforward wealth planning and investment advice to help individuals and families connect the dots between key parts of their financial life so they can build, grow, protect and preserve their wealth. Through our Employer Services, we work with many of the nation’s leading employers, offering an integrated suite of personalized financial solutions to support employees across their major life events and milestones – from their first paycheck all the way through retirement. Big changes in estate planning laws are on the horizon! Rodney Weaver, Director of Estate Planning at EFE, explains how you can leverage favorable tax laws before they sunset at the end of 2025. With the current $13.61 million exemption limit set to drop by around 50% in 2026, it's crucial to explore strategies now. Learn more in our Q&A: https://bit.ly/3VHuj08 #FromHereForward
